本文目录
隐藏
属于的用法
workfine平台的属于等同于SQL语言的IN,
在SQL中IN用法
在SQL中,IN
是一个条件判断操作符,用于筛选出某些列的值是否匹配一个值列表中的任意一个值。它提供了一种简洁的方式,在 WHERE
子句中指定多个可能的匹配条件,作为一种替代使用多个 OR
条件的方式,从而提高了查询的可读性和可能的执行效率。
基本语法如下:
SELECT column_name(s)
FROM table_name
WHERE column_name IN (value1, value2, ..., valueN);
在这个语句中:
column_name(s)
是你想要从数据库表中选择的列名。table_name
是你要查询的数据表名称。column_name IN (...)
表示你要检查的列的值是否在括号内列出的值集合中。(value1, value2, ..., valueN)
是一个值列表,SQL会检查column_name
的值是否与这个列表中的任何一个值相等。
例如,如果你要找出部门为IT、HR或Finance的所有员工,可以这样写:
SELECT * FROM employees WHERE department IN ('IT', 'HR', 'Finance');
此外,IN
还可以与子查询结合使用,使得你可以基于另一个查询的结果来筛选记录,这在需要动态或者复杂的条件匹配时特别有用。例如:
SELECT * FROM employees WHERE department IN (SELECT department FROM departments WHERE location = 'New York');
这个查询会返回所有在位于“New York”的部门工作的员工记录。
在WorkFine中应用举例
效果演示
表达式截图
公共账套
示例来源于公共账套,分类202406
->属于表达式
内
相关文章
#不属于#属于
© 版权声明
THE END
请登录后查看评论内容